>> > > Author: imp
>> > > Date: Wed Feb 16 18:05:10 2011
>> > > New Revision: 218745
>> > > URL: http://svn.freebsd.org/changeset/base/218745
>> > >
>> > > Log:
>> > > Remove reading of symbols from a.out loaded files. Since we are
>> tight
>> > > on space for clang and a.out support is only needed for
>> /boot/loader,
>> > > they are excess bytes that serve no useful purpose other than to
>> > > support really old kernels (FreeBSD < 3.2 or so). Prefer clang
>> > > support over support for these old kernels and remove this code.
>> We
>> > > gain about 100 bytes of space this way.

> with this additional change the code fits when compiled with clang:
>
> diff --git a/sys/boot/i386/boot2/sio.S b/sys/boot/i386/boot2/sio.S
> index 7b8e9eb..d745129 100644
> --- a/sys/boot/i386/boot2/sio.S
> +++ b/sys/boot/i386/boot2/sio.S
> @@ -29,11 +29,11 @@
> sio_init: movw $SIO_PRT+0x3,%dx # Data format reg
> movb $SIO_FMT|0x80,%al # Set format
> outb %al,(%dx) # and DLAB
> - pushl %edx # Save
> + pushb %dl # Save
> subb $0x3,%dl # Divisor latch reg
> movl 0x8(%esp),%eax # Set
> outw %ax,(%dx) # BPS
> - popl %edx # Restore
> + popb %dl # Restore
> movb $SIO_FMT,%al # Clear
> outb %al,(%dx) # DLAB
> incl %edx # Modem control reg
>
> ...since we're only modifying %dl in subb $0x3,%dl, we don't need to
> push/pop
> a 32 bit value, but only 8 bits.
